Arabic Meaning of seychelles
سيشل
Other Arabic words related to سيشل
No Synonyms and anytonyms found
Nearest Words of seychelles
Definitions and Meaning of seychelles in English
seychelles (n)
a republic on the Seychelles islands; achieved independence from the United Kingdom in 1976
a group of about 90 islands in the western Indian Ocean to the north of Madagascar
FAQs About the word seychelles
سيشل
a republic on the Seychelles islands; achieved independence from the United Kingdom in 1976, a group of about 90 islands in the western Indian Ocean to the nort
No synonyms found.
No antonyms found.
sey => سي, sexualist => جنسي, sexual discrimination => تمييز قائم على الجنس, sextry => سكستري, sextos => سيكستوس,